Boyce & Hart On Monkees, Music & Mayhem (part 2)

Jim Delehant, Hit Parader, August 1967

IF YOU own the first two Monkees' albums, you know that Tommy Boyce and Bobby Hart wrote 'Last Train To Clarksville', 'I'm Not Your Steppin' Stone', 'This Just Doesn't Seem To Be My Day', 'Gonna Buy Me A Dog', 'Theme From The Monkees', 'I Wanna Be Free', 'Let's Dance One', 'She', and 'Tomorrow's Gonna Be Another Day'. Although Neil Diamond wrote two excellent Monkee winners more recently, Boyce and Hart have established the Monkees' sound: a unique blend of country-western and blues.

Let's get on with the conclusion of this interview and see exactly how Tom and Bobby create material for the Monkees.
